HURCO Reports $15.1M Net Loss, 4% Revenue Decline, and Secures Restrictive $20M Credit Facility Amidst Weak Orders

HURCO reported a $15.1 million net loss and a 4% revenue decline for fiscal year 2025, coupled with a 14% drop in new orders. The company also entered into a more restrictive $20 million secured credit facility, replacing a larger unsecured one, and continues its dividend suspension.


check_boxKey Events

  • Net Loss and Revenue Decline

    HURCO reported a net loss of $15.1 million for fiscal year 2025, an improvement from the $16.6 million loss in FY2024, but still a significant loss. Sales and service fees decreased by 4% to $178.6 million from $186.6 million in the prior year.

  • Significant Drop in Orders and Backlog

    New orders for fiscal year 2025 decreased by 14% to $171.3 million, a $27.0 million reduction from FY2024. The order backlog also declined to $34.3 million as of October 31, 2025, from $40.8 million in the prior year.

  • New Restrictive Credit Facility

    The company entered into a new $20 million secured revolving credit facility, replacing a $40 million unsecured facility that terminated. A key covenant in the new agreement prohibits borrowing if consolidated EBITDA is negative, which was the case for FY2025, effectively limiting immediate access to this facility.

  • Dividend Suspension Continues

    The regular quarterly cash dividend, suspended in Q3 FY2024, remains suspended in FY2025 to enhance financial flexibility and manage market volatility.

HURCO Companies Inc. reported a substantial net loss of $15.1 million for fiscal year 2025, alongside a 4% decrease in sales and a significant 14% drop in new orders. The company's financial flexibility is further constrained by a new $20 million secured revolving credit facility, which replaces a larger $40 million unsecured facility that terminated. A critical covenant in the new agreement prohibits borrowing if consolidated EBITDA is negative, which it was in FY2025, severely limiting immediate access to capital. The suspension of quarterly cash dividends, initiated in Q3 FY2024, continues, reflecting a focus on balance sheet strengthening and reinvestment rather than shareholder returns. Additionally, a $13.2 million valuation allowance against deferred tax assets due to cumulative losses signals ongoing profitability challenges. These factors collectively point to a challenging financial outlook and increased liquidity risk.
